On Wed, 2010-10-06 at 12:25 -0700, Tom Eastep wrote: > > There is no way to do what you want -- you cannot do accounting for > traffic destined for a specified MAC address.
Is there any way to fake it with connection tracking? i.e. given that for such a device, connections will always originate from the device where we do know the mac address. Once a connection has started, can that connection be used to account for data going in both directions? > Except when dealing with traffic between bridges, the destination MAC > address is not known at any Netfilter hook.
